Child's Play 2

 


Two years after the events of the first film, Andy Barclay is sent to live with a foster family. It doesn't take long before Chucky the killer doll returns to exact vengeance. Along the way, the doll leaves another trail of bodies. If the first film offered more of a mystery leading up to the reveal that Chucky was the killer, this movie lets Chucky off his leash. Therefore, there's more of a straight up slasher feel to this movie by comparison. I see it as a good thing because knowing Chucky is the killer throughout the entire thing means we actually get more of him. I absolutely love Brad Dourif in the role. I also really like that the movie puts some focus on a foster family. It's not something you really see that often in horror movies. The kills can also be pretty effective. I can think of two of them that are among my favorite Chucky kills of all time. Overall, I see Child's Play 2 as being pretty on par with the first film. It's a movie that actually continues the story of the first film, but doesn't feel entirely restricted by the exact same rules. It also doesn't entirely feel like a movie that does the exact same thing again. There is a little bit of that feeling, but nowhere near enough to ruin the movie by any means.
